Igor Sharaskin Doubles Through Wing Wong

Niveau 24 : 12,000/24,000, 0 ante

Igor Sharaskin and Wing Wong got all the chips in the middle before the flop, with Wong holding the larger of the two stacks.

Sharaskin: {K-Spades}{K-Hearts}{Q-Spades}{J-Diamonds}
Wong: {A-}{A-}{J-}{4-}

Wong had the preflop advantage with his aces, and Sharaskin needed to improve in order to double up. The {8-Spades}{5-Hearts}{5-Clubs} flop was no help to Sharaskin, but the {K-Diamonds} turn gave him kings full to put him way ahead. The {J-Clubs} river changed nothing, and Sharaskin doubled up.

Joe Beevers Feeling Flush

Niveau 24 : 12,000/24,000, 0 ante
Joe Beevers
Joe Beevers

Yashuo Chin opened the action, and Joe Beevers raised it up for most of his stack. It folded back around to Chin, who looked pretty unhappy with the situation but called. She said she didn’t have a good hand but a fold would be bad, so she raised to put Beever’s tournament life at risk.

Yashuo Chin: {10-Spades}{6-Clubs}{4-Clubs}{2-Diamonds}
Joe Beevers: {k-Diamonds}{q-Hearts}{q-Spades}{8-Hearts}

The board ran out {7-Hearts}{10-Hearts}{3-Diamonds}{j-Diamonds}{6-Hearts}.

Chin was quick to spot her two pair, but Beevers was just as quick to point out that he had a flush and the winning hand.

Jeffrey Trudeau vs. Cody Slaubaugh

Niveau 24 : 12,000/24,000, 0 ante

Cody Slaubaugh raised to 60,000 from the button, and Jeffrey Trudeau three-bet to 175,000 from the small blind. Slaubaugh went into the tank and asked Trudeau how much he had to start the hand. After just under a minute, Slaubaugh decided to call.

The flop came {9-Clubs}{7-Spades}{5-Clubs}, and Tredeau instantly announced, "Pot," which was 374,000. Slaubaugh folded, and Trudeau took the pot.

Adam Goldberg Doubles Up

Niveau 24 : 12,000/24,000, 0 ante

Ankush Mandavia opened, then called when Adam Goldberg moved all in for 168,000.

Mandavia: {a-Diamonds}{q-Hearts}{6-Diamonds}{3-Hearts}
Goldberg: {a-Spades}{k-Clubs}{8-Clubs}{4-Hearts}

The board ran out {2-Spades}{7-Hearts}{j-Spades}{8-Hearts}{2-Diamonds}.The pair of eights was good enough to secure a double-up for Goldberg as the dinner break drew near.

James Chen Doubles Through Jonathan Zarin

Niveau 24 : 12,000/24,000, 0 ante
James Chen
James Chen

James Chen raised to 60,000 from the cutoff and Jonathan Zarin three-bet to 200,000 from the big blind. Chen jammed for a total of 298,000 and Zarin quickly called.

Zarin: {A-Spades}{A-Clubs}{K-Diamonds}{9-Clubs}
Chen: {A-Hearts}{Q-Clubs}{J-Hearts}{8-Hearts}

Zarin had the preflop advantage with his aces, but the board ran out {K-Hearts}{10-Diamonds}{3-Spades}{J-Clubs}{6-Diamonds} to give Chen Broadway for the double-up

Tyler Smith Nearly Stacks Cody Slaubaugh

Niveau 24 : 12,000/24,000, 0 ante

Tyler Smith and Cody Slaubaugh got all the chips in before the flop and had very nearly equal stacks.

Smith: {A-Diamonds}{K-Clubs}{Q-Diamonds}{9-Hearts}
Slaubaugh: {J-}{10-}{8-Spades}{7-Hearts}

The board ran out {K-Diamonds}{K-Hearts}{J-Clubs}{4-Clubs}{7-Spades} and Smith took the pot with trip kings to take all but 13,000 chips of Slaubaugh's stack.
